The IPS System
Volvo Penta Inboard Performance System (IPS) was a revolution in marine technology when it was first launched in 2005. With 25,000 in the market, the company is now using its wealth of knowledge to upgrade the IPS to offer more power and enhanced capabilities to customers.
The system’s innovative design has forward-facing, twin counter-rotating propellers that sit below the hull for incredible ‘grip’ of the water. With the individual steerable pods controlled by the joystick, the IPS system provides superior handling and maneuverability, but the system also provides higher performance, lower fuel consumption and less noise and vibrations, compared to a conventional inboard shaft installation.
The IPS package provides up to 30 percent lower fuel consumption compared to inboard shaft installations, up to 15 percent faster acceleration and 20 percent higher top speeds. Noise and vibration levels are also reduced, by up to 50 percent. An IPS package can be installed in twin, triple or quadruple configurations.
